Black Bean Tofu Burritos with Green Salsa

Ingredients (use vegan versions):

    1 bag frozen corn
    1 small can chopped green chiles
    1 jar green tomatillo salsa (trader joes is good for Californians, or Arriba, or whatever)
    1 package regular tofu, drained
    2 cans black beans
    desired condiments (chopped veggies, salsa, guacamole, ...)
    flour tortillas

Directions:

Serves: 4 to 6.

Preparation time: 15 min or less.

This is so easy it is embarassing.  Fling the corn into a large saucepan.  Cook over med heat for a bit until it thaws.  Add the chiles (more or less depending on how spicy you like it), drained black beans, salsa, and mashed tofu.  Cook and heat through.  Serve on warmed flour tortillas.  I make this for my students at Guilford College.


Hi!  I thought this was a little bland the original way, so I added cumin, chili powder, cayanne pepper, etc. Spiced it up a lot.  It was good and very easy!

I use the same ingredients for enchiladas.  Just spoon the mixture into softened corn tortillas, roll it up and place it seam side down into glass dish.  Pour enchilada sauce over the top, maybe a little rotel and vegan cheddar.  Bake at 350 til bubbly!  I, too, add spices - cumin is good in this.
